The analysis of the flight data recorders is often a crucial part of the investigation. These devices capture a wealth of information about the aircraft's performance, including airspeed, altitude, engine settings, and control inputs. By carefully analyzing this data, investigators can piece together a timeline of events and identify any anomalies or deviations from normal flight parameters. This information can be invaluable in determining the cause of the crash.
In addition to the flight data recorders, the investigators will also examine the cockpit voice recorder (CVR). This device records the conversations and sounds in the cockpit, providing insights into the crew's actions, decisions, and communication during the flight. The CVR can reveal critical information about the crew's response to the emergency, their coordination (or lack thereof), and any factors that may have contributed to the accident. Crew Resource Management (CRM) is a key concept in aviation safety, emphasizing the importance of teamwork, communication, and decision-making in the cockpit. CRM training teaches pilots and other crew members how to work together effectively, share information, and challenge each other's assumptions. When CRM breaks down, it can have disastrous consequences. For example, if a pilot is too afraid to challenge the captain's decision, or if the crew fails to communicate effectively about a potential problem, it can lead to a critical error. Metallurgical analysis is often used to examine the wreckage of the aircraft, looking for signs of metal fatigue, corrosion, or other types of damage. This can help investigators determine whether a component failed due to a manufacturing defect, improper maintenance, or some other cause. Non-Destructive Testing (NDT) methods, such as X-ray and ultrasound, may also be used to examine components without damaging them, allowing investigators to identify hidden cracks or flaws.
